Scienture Holdings, Inc. 8-K Summary
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K reports on the results of the 2025 Annual Meeting of Stockholders held virtually on November 12, 2025. The meeting included a quorum of 10,990,183 votes, representing 52.01% of the 21,132,260 shares entitled to vote.

Material Changes and Voting Results
Stockholders voted on six proposals with the following outcomes:
- Proposal 1 (Election of Directors): Approved. All five nominees (Mayur Doshi, Donald G. Fell, Shankar Hariharan, Subbarao Jayanthi, Narasimhan Mani) were elected.
- Proposal 2 (Charter Amendment - Share Increase): Rejected. Stockholders voted against increasing authorized Common Stock from 100 million to 2 billion shares and Preferred Stock from 10 million to 200 million shares.
- Proposal 3 (Equity Plan Amendment): Approved. Stockholders authorized increasing shares available under the 2019 Equity Incentive Plan from 5 million to 25 million shares.
- Proposal 4 (Future Offering Below Minimum Price): Approved. Stockholders authorized a potential future offering of more than 20% of outstanding shares at a price below the Nasdaq minimum price.
- Proposal 5 (Reverse Stock Split Discretion): Approved. The Board was granted discretion to effect a reverse stock split between a 1-for-2 and 1-for-50 ratio without further shareholder approval.
- Proposal 6 (Adjournment): Approved, though deemed unnecessary as a quorum was present and sufficient votes were cast.
Outlook, Risks, and Management Commentary
The filing contains no forward-looking guidance, management commentary on financial performance, or specific risk factors beyond the implications of the voting results. The rejection of the charter amendment to increase authorized shares may limit immediate capital raising flexibility via share issuance, while the approval of the reverse stock split authorization provides the Board with a tool to address share price levels.
